It looks like the BJP had overplayed its Vizhinjam politics. The party could have allowed Prime Minister Narendra Modi to do the political messaging. In fact, the PM did so with aplomb. He warmed the hearts of Latin Catholics in Kerala's southern coast by speaking touchingly about Pope Francis. And he spoke highly of Kerala, calling it the haven of communal harmony. He even ended his speech with the slogan 'Jai Keralam Jai Bharath'. When Modi could have easily done a good job, the BJP still preferred to force its state president on the stage. And Rajeev Chandrasekhar's early arrival and selfie from the dais invited sneers, not cheers.
